Duct leakage happens at every unsealed joint between duct sections, at every branch takeoff from the trunk line, at every register boot connection in the walls and ceilings, and at the connections where the duct system meets the air handler in Caledonia, MI. The Department of Energy estimates that typical residential duct systems lose 20 to 30 percent of conditioned air through leakage in Caledonia. For a home spending $200 per month on heating and cooling, that is $40 to $60 per month escaping through duct leaks to the attic or crawl space in Caledonia, MI.

Standard duct tape uses a rubber-based adhesive that performs at room temperature but dries and loses adhesion when repeatedly exposed to the temperature extremes that duct systems experience during HVAC operation in Caledonia. A supply duct carrying cold conditioned air through a 130-degree summer attic cycles through extreme temperatures with every cooling cycle in Caledonia, MI. Standard duct tape adhesive is not formulated for this cycling and fails within a few seasons in Caledonia. Mastic sealant remains flexible after curing and maintains its seal through years of thermal cycling in Caledonia, MI. UL 181-rated foil tape maintains adhesion for 20 years or more in normal duct system conditions in Caledonia.
Every connection between duct sections is a potential leak point in Caledonia, MI. In most residential installations, these joints were mechanically fastened without sealant during installation in Caledonia. Over years of thermal cycling that expands and contracts the ductwork with every HVAC cycle, even joints that were initially sealed with standard duct tape have failed as the tape dried and lost adhesion in Caledonia, MI.
Branch takeoffs split conditioned air from the main trunk line into the individual branch runs serving each room in Caledonia. They have multiple edges and angles that create significant potential leak area if not correctly sealed in Caledonia, MI. Branch takeoff leaks are among the largest individual leak points in typical residential duct systems in Caledonia.
The register boot connects the branch duct run to the wall, ceiling, or floor opening where the supply register mounts in Caledonia, MI. The connection between the flexible duct and the boot collar and the connection between the boot and the surrounding framing are both common significant leak points in Caledonia. Conditioned air escaping at the boot level leaks into the wall or ceiling cavity rather than through the register into the room in Caledonia, MI.
Systems sealed with standard duct tape develop leakage as the tape dries, cracks, and loses adhesion from temperature cycling in Caledonia. Standard duct tape on duct joints typically fails within three to five seasons of thermal cycling in Caledonia, MI. Joints that were sealed with standard tape appear sealed when first applied and are open to leakage again within a few years in Caledonia.
Supply duct leakage between the trunk line and the registers means rooms furthest from the air handler receive less conditioned air than they were designed to receive in Caledonia. The conditioned air that leaks out before reaching the register does not reach the room in Caledonia, MI. Rooms at the end of long duct runs with multiple leak points along the way receive the cumulative effect of all those leaks in Caledonia. The room that is always too hot in summer and too cold in winter is often at the end of a duct run with multiple unsealed joints in Caledonia, MI.
Return duct leaks draw air from the surrounding unconditioned space into the return airstream in Caledonia. A return duct leak in an attic draws hot, dusty attic air into the air handler in summer in Caledonia, MI. A return duct leak in a crawl space draws crawl space air including moisture, mold spores, and soil particulate into the system in Caledonia. This unconditioned air bypasses the filter and is distributed throughout the home in Caledonia, MI.

Mastic is a water-based sealant specifically formulated for duct system applications in Caledonia, MI. It remains flexible after curing, maintaining its seal through the thermal cycling that duct systems experience in Caledonia. It does not dry out, crack, or lose adhesion from temperature cycling the way standard duct tape does in Caledonia, MI.
UL 181-rated foil tape is tested and rated specifically for HVAC duct applications in Caledonia. Unlike standard duct tape, it maintains its adhesion through the temperature cycling of duct system operation in Caledonia, MI. Appropriate for specific sheet metal seam applications in Caledonia.
